Defining Your Social Media Approval Workflow: The Blueprint for Success

A social media approval workflow is the series of steps your content takes from creation to publication.
It's the blueprint that ensures every post, story, and campaign aligns with your client's brand guidelines and strategic objectives.
Why does it matter so much? Beyond simply getting a "go-ahead," a well-defined workflow is critical for:
- Brand Consistency: Ensuring all content is on-brand and aligns with the client's voice and visual identity. Is there a way to ensure that off-brand content isn’t accidentally sent? A robust approval process is your first line of defense.
- Compliance & Risk Mitigation: Catching potential errors, legal issues, or sensitive topics before they go live.
- Efficiency: Reducing wasted time, effort, and resources spent on endless revisions.
- Accountability: Clearly defining roles and responsibilities at each stage.

The Evolution of Approval: Tools and Methods Compared

Before diving into solutions, let's acknowledge the methods many agencies still cling to, and why they fall short:
- Email Chains: The classic culprit. Feedback gets buried, attachments go missing, and tracking the latest version becomes a nightmare. It’s nearly impossible to get a clear audit trail.
- Spreadsheets: While great for organizing data, spreadsheets are clunky for visual content approval and lack real-time collaboration features. Tracking changes requires frequent manual updates.
- Generic Project Management Tools: Tools like Asana or Trello can be adapted for approvals. However, they often lack the social media-specific features like visual previews or direct commenting on creative elements.
The modern solution lies in dedicated social media approval tools and comprehensive social media management tools for agencies. These platforms are purpose-built to address the unique challenges of getting social content approved:
- Centralized Feedback: All comments, edits, and approvals reside in one place, eliminating scattered email threads.
- Visual Previews: Clients see exactly how their posts will look on each platform, reducing misunderstandings.
- Version Control: Always know you’re working on the latest iteration, with a history of all changes.
- Automated Reminders: Say goodbye to chasing down approvals; the system handles the nudges.

Building a Seamless Approval Process: Key Strategies for Agencies

Transforming your approval process isn't just about the tools. It's about the strategy behind them.
Integrating Approval Workflows with Content Calendars

Your content calendar isn't just for scheduling; it's also your roadmap for approvals. Building approval deadlines directly into your calendar ensures content is reviewed in advance of its publish date. This helps you avoid those heart-pounding last-minute scrambles.
Managing Revisions and Feedback Effectively

Version Control: Ensure your chosen tool automatically tracks versions. This way, you always know you're working on the latest iteration, and clients can see the evolution of a post.
Clear Communication Channels: Ditch the emails. Use direct commenting features within your approval platform. This keeps feedback tied to the specific content element it refers to.
Tracking Changes: A good system allows you to see who made what changes and when, fostering accountability and transparency.
Identifying Bottlenecks: Where are your approvals getting stuck? Is it always a specific client? A particular type of content (e.g., video vs. static image)? Or perhaps an internal review stage?

Beyond the Basics: Advanced Approval Strategies

To truly master your social media approval workflow, consider these advanced tactics:
Differentiating Content Types: Not all content requires the same level of scrutiny. Work with your clients to define which types of content need full approval (e.g., new campaigns, branded visuals). Also, be sure to define what can be sent with minimal oversight (e.g., evergreen tips, reposts). Clear communication on this saves significant time.
Optimizing Approval Cadence: How often should you seek approvals? Batching content for weekly or bi-weekly approvals can be more efficient than sending individual posts as they're created. This allows clients to review in chunks, respecting their time.
